Re: had an offer to day from santander for my miss sold endownment should i exept .
It is probable that they will have followed a standard method of calculation. So you should ask them to show you how they calculated what you were entitled to. Once they have decided liability it is unlikely they will be trying to shave the offer - it is either appropriately-calculated or not. You might also consider referring to the Ombudsman if you don't think the amount is fair.
